Stress ribbon and cable-supported pedestrian bridges

Looks at how slender concrete deck are used in the design of suspension and cable stayed structures. This title describes structural types, addresses general design criteria, technology static and dynamic analysis, and discusses the results of the static and dynamic loading tests.
